#9ca4c4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9ca4c4 is composed of 61.2% red, 64.3%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.4% cyan, 16.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 228 degrees, a saturation of 25.3% and a lightness of 69%. #9ca4c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#394989.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#9ca4c4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9ca4c4 has RGB values of R:156, G:164,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0.16,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 10265796.
